I know it has been discussed before.... but this is war.
At 8.40pm, just gone dark, there was a loud hammering at my front door. Two weeks ago a neighbour had something similar, three masked thugs demanding money. So I dashed upstairs, opened the bedroom window and shouted down. It was a Scope charity collector, who started shouting his spiel back at me. I asked if he had not read the "No Cold Callers PLEASE" sign on the door. He said he wasn't cold calling ! Obviously I had forgotten I had invited him. He continued with his patter about all the great work Scope do. I am sure they do. But I do not want disturbing in my own home at any time, let alone at night.
There are a number of elderly people around me who are scared out of their wits at night - one lady with dementia will have just been put to bed by carers. What's going to happen if she gets up to answer the door ? Will she remember to lock it again - will she be able to get back to bed. Have these collectors no respect !
